About the area
Brian Head, Utah, is a hidden gem nestled in the high elevation of the southern region of the state, offering a refreshing escape for outdoor enthusiasts and families alike. Renowned for its ski resort, Brian Head provides some of the most affordable skiing and snowboarding experiences in the United States, with a mix of beginner slopes and challenging terrain for seasoned adventurers. The resort's high altitude and Utah's famous dry powder make for excellent ski conditions throughout the winter season.
During the summer months, Brian Head transforms into a haven for mountain bikers and hikers. The scenic lift rides offer access to an extensive network of trails that cater to all skill levels, with breathtaking views of the surrounding Dixie National Forest and Cedar Breaks National Monument. The latter is a natural amphitheater that spans some three miles, with a depth of over 2,000 feet, showcasing vibrant colors and stunning geological formations.
For those interested in history and culture, the nearby town of Parowan, known as the "Mother Town of Southern Utah," provides a glimpse into the area's pioneer heritage. Visitors can explore historic buildings, petroglyphs, and the Parowan Gap, a natural mountain pass that has significant archaeological and astronomical importance.
Brian Head also serves as a convenient base for exploring some of Utah's most iconic natural landscapes. It's within driving distance of Zion National Park, Bryce Canyon National Park, and the Grand Staircase-Escalante National Monument, making it an ideal location for those looking to experience the grandeur of the American Southwest.
